The Rocks (Bathurst Regional - NSW), NSW had 70 residents at the 2021 Census, with the broader statistical area showing a 2.1% growth over the last five years. The predominant age group is 65-74 years, and the median age sits at 49. Households are most often couples with children, and those with a mortgage repay a median of $2,084 a month. Around 100.0% of homes are owner-occupied, with the largest single tenure being owned outright at 68.4%. Most dwellings are separate houses, making up 100.0% of the suburb's housing stock. Source: ABS Census 2021 and Estimated Resident Population, with amenity counts from state Open Data and OpenStreetMap.
